Host a Free Minecraft Server With Minehut


To arrange a free game server with Minehut, head over to minehut.com and click the Sign up in Seconds button. On the subsequent screen, enter your identify and other credentials. Then83hhon Sign up to complete account registration. Lastly, confirm your e mail tackle and Minehut will robotically log you into your account.


On the account dashboard, click on on the Add Server button, sort the specified server title, and hit Create. As soon as the screen loads, click on on the Activate Server button to start out utilizing your free Minecraft server.


Minehut will ask you to watch for 30 seconds because it prepares the server for you. Click on on the Continue button when the DDOS-protected server switch prompt seems.


The server dashboard gives you options to start and cease the server, access the console, view sport information using the file supervisor, add and configure Minecraft addons, manage the present game world, and create backups.


You can also change the server "Message of the day" or play round with the server properties by scrolling down the web page.


As you'll be able to see, the free server plan allows a most of 10 players to hitch the server. Additionally, you can create up to 2 servers with a free account. Minehut also helps cross-platform play, which implies both Java and Bedrock Edition gamers can be a part of your server.


How to join a Minehut Server


Minecraft Java players can immediately be part of the server by adding the server address to the game (servername.minehut.gg).


Alternatively, Bedrock or Pocket Version players have to undergo a further step to affix the server. First, you will have to join the bedrock.minehut.com server on port 19132. Then in the chat, type "/join servername.minehut.gg" to access the server. If the server is up, you'll be mechanically teleported to that specific world.


For instance, in case your Minehut server tackle is "random.minehut.gg", you may first be part of "bedrock.minehut.com", then type "/be a part of random.minehut.gg" in chat to join the server.


Start a Free Minecraft Server With Aternos


Aternos is another free platform that offers non-public Minecraft servers to players. Identical to Minehut, establishing a server with Aternos is a breeze. All it's important to do is create a free account, add a server, and configure it up to your liking.


To get began, first go to aternos.org. Then click on the Play button located in the underside-proper corner.


Right here, you can join a free account or log in to an existing one. You may as well check in utilizing your Google account if you'd like. Be aware that specifying an email tackle is optionally available, and you'll create your account using only a username and password.


After getting logged in to your account, click on the Create a server button.


Next, specify the server identify and the outline. You may also select between Java Version and Bedrock/Pocket Edition right here. Note that, unlike Minehut, Aternos would not support cross-platform play and you may must create separate servers for both editions. Click on on the Create button to proceed.


On the server dashboard, you will have the choice to start out your server. To manage your server, choose an choice from the left sidebar. You'll be able to swap between Bedrock and Java editions by switching to the Software program tab.


Likewise, the Console and File options permit gamers to access the console and file manager respectively. You may generate new worlds or backup your current world using the Worlds and Backups possibility.


In Aternos, a server can be controlled by multiple customers. This is to ensure that other gamers may begin or stop your server in case you are unavailable. So as to add one other moderator, click on on the Access tab from the left sidebar and specify the Aternos username of the user.
